Description
Fun and easy breakfast ideas for kids on Thanksgiving morning.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up of oats
- 2 cups of milk
- 1 cup of pumpkin puree
- 1 teaspoon of cinnamon
- 1/2 cup of maple syrup
- 1/2 cup of chopped nuts
- 1/2 cup of dried cranberries
- 4 slices of whole grain bread
- 2 tablespoons of butter
- 1 cup of whipped cream
Instructions
- In a saucepan, combine oats and milk. Cook over medium heat until thickened.
- Stir in pumpkin puree, cinnamon, and maple syrup. Mix well.
- Remove from heat and add chopped nuts and cranberries.
- For French toast, beat eggs and dip bread slices into the mixture.
- Cook bread in a skillet with butter until golden brown on both sides.
- Serve oatmeal in bowls topped with whipped cream.
- Serve French toast with maple syrup and berries.
Notes
- Adjust sweetness by adding more or less maple syrup.
- Use almond milk for a dairy-free option.
- Top oatmeal with fresh fruit if desired.
